In 1947 the General Assembly authorized three Chronic Disease
Hospitals for patients who cannot obtain elsewhere the special fa-
cilities needed for their care (Code 1957, Art. 43, secs. 599-603). Three
hospitals are under the supervision of the Bureau of Medical Services
and Hospitals.Deer’s Head State Hospital
Robert J. Gore, M.D., Chief Physician
H. Lee Chambers, Business ManagerSalisbury (Wicomico County) Telephone: Pioneer 2-2164
Deer’s Head State Hospital, authorized by Chapter 994, Acts of
1945, was established in 1950 and has facilities for 284 patients.
Staff: 262.Montebello State Hospital

Montebello State Hospital, authorized by Chapter 412, Acts of
1951, opened in 1953 as the principal unit of the Chronic Disease
Hospital System. Its principal emphasis is on rehabilitation. Its bed
capacity is 481.
Staff: 470.Western Maryland State Hospital

Western Maryland State Hospital, authorized by Chapter 53, Acts
of 1952, was established in 1957 and has facilities for 298 patients.
Staff: 260.
